Pennsylvania Statutes

§ 5703 — Distribution of property of absentee

Pennsylvania·Title 20 DECEDENTS, ESTATES AND FIDUCIARIES·Ch. 57 ABSENTEES AND PRESUMED DECEDENTS
Upon the entry of a decree establishing the death of a person domiciled in the Commonwealth, based in whole or in part upon his absence from his place of residence, the real and personal property of the absentee shall be administered by his personal representative as in the case of other decedents. However, the personal representative shall make no distribution of such property to the persons entitled thereto by will or by intestacy, nor shall such persons acquire indefeasible title thereto, except under decree of court. The court, in awarding distribution, shall require that a refunding bond, with or without security and in such form and amount as the court shall direct, shall be executed by each distributee and filed with the clerk.
